About the Product

BM1725AA ASIC Chip – Antminer DR5 Hashboard IC Replacement

The BM1725AA is the Bitmain ASIC chip used on the Antminer DR5 hashboard, optimised for the Blake256R14 mining algorithm (Decred). Each DR5 hashboard achieves up to 34TH total hash rate across its chip array at 1,800W. This is a new original SMD chip — not a pull or remark — with an operating temperature range of -40°C to +85°C. Direct BGA/QFN replacement for failed chips on the DR5 board.

When to Replace a BM1725AA Chip

A failed BM1725AA shows up as a missing or erroring chip position in the miner's ASIC status page. Common failure modes include thermal degradation from sustained high-temperature operation, electromigration in the chip's internal power distribution, and solder joint fatigue under thermal cycling. Replacing the failed chip and reflowing with fresh solder paste restores the chip position's hash rate contribution to the board total.

Replacement Procedure

Remove the hashboard and identify the failed chip position from the miner log. Preheat the board to 150–180°C on a heating station, apply flux to the target chip and remove with hot air at 350–400°C. Clean the pads with solder wick. Apply fresh solder paste using a BM1725 stencil (or freehand for experienced technicians), place the new BM1725AA with pin 1 aligned to the board marking, and reflow. Verify the chip appears in the hash chain and reports normal hash rate.

BM1725AA ASIC Chip Specifications

Parameter Value
Part Number BM1725AA
Algorithm Blake256R14 (Decred)
Board Hash Rate 34TH
Board Power 1,800W
Temperature Range -40°C to +85°C
Mounting SMD
Compatible Miner Antminer DR5
Condition New (original)
